Display Technology and Visual Excellence
The Pixel 8 Pro features a 6.7-inch Super Actua display, offering stunning clarity and brightness. It boasts a QHD+ resolution with a variable refresh rate up to 120Hz, providing both fluid scrolling and crystal-clear image quality. Google has focused on maximizing color accuracy, contrast, and outdoor visibility, and the results are evident. The screen is vibrant without being overly saturated, making it ideal for both content consumption and professional use. Watching HDR content or browsing photos is a treat on this display, which can dynamically adjust its refresh rate to preserve battery life.
Power and Performance
Under the hood, the Pixel 8 Pro is powered by Google’s custom-built Tensor G3 chip. This processor is engineered not just for speed, but to handle the demands of AI-driven tasks efficiently. Whether it’s real-time language translation, advanced photo editing, or intelligent app suggestions, the Tensor chip is at the core of the Pixel 8 Pro’s performance. It is paired with 12GB of RAM, ensuring seamless multitasking and responsiveness. Daily use feels smooth, whether you’re gaming, editing videos, or switching between apps. The integration between hardware and software is tightly optimized, a hallmark of Google’s in-house design.

Camera Capabilities and Innovation
Photography has long been the Pixel series’ claim to fame, and the Pixel 8 Pro raises the bar yet again. It features a triple camera setup, including a 50MP main sensor, a 48MP ultra-wide lens, and a 48MP telephoto lens with impressive zoom capabilities. But beyond the hardware, it’s the computational photography that steals the show. Night Sight, Real Tone, Super Res Zoom, and Magic Eraser have all been improved. The introduction of Pro controls allows users to fine-tune ISO, shutter speed, and focus, bringing DSLR-like flexibility to a smartphone camera.
The results are stunning. Portraits are more natural, colors are balanced, and dynamic range is excellent even in challenging lighting conditions. Video recording has also received significant attention, with better stabilization, 10-bit HDR recording, and improved audio capture. Google’s AI enhances video clarity and tone, ensuring creators and everyday users alike can produce cinematic footage without extra equipment.
Battery Life and Charging
Battery performance on the Pixel 8 Pro has seen marked improvements. With a 5050mAh battery, it comfortably lasts a full day of heavy use. Google’s adaptive battery management learns user habits over time and allocates power more efficiently. Whether you’re streaming videos, attending Zoom calls, or navigating through maps, the phone handles it all without needing frequent recharges. The device supports both fast wired charging and wireless charging, along with Battery Share, which allows it to wirelessly charge accessories or other devices in a pinch.
Security and Updates
Security is another major focus for Google, and the Pixel 8 Pro reflects this emphasis with multiple layers of protection. It includes a new generation Titan M2 security chip, biometric authentication via under-display fingerprint and face unlock, and on-device AI processing to maintain user privacy. Software updates are guaranteed for seven years, a significant improvement that positions the Pixel 8 Pro as a long-term investment. Regular updates not only bring security patches but also introduce new features and enhancements, keeping the device fresh and future-ready.

Health and Wellness Tools
Google has also expanded its wellness offerings with the Pixel 8 Pro. The phone integrates with Fitbit and other health platforms, providing a dashboard for heart rate tracking, sleep analysis, and activity monitoring. AI-powered suggestions encourage healthier habits, such as sleep routines and mindfulness sessions. The thermometer sensor on the back of the device allows users to measure the temperature of surfaces, objects, or even skin, although its medical applications are limited at present. Still, it signals Google’s intention to incorporate more wellness-oriented tools into the smartphone ecosystem.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
What makes the Pixel 8 Pro different from the Pixel 8?
The Pixel 8 Pro offers a larger display, higher resolution, and more advanced camera hardware including a dedicated telephoto lens. It also includes features like Pro controls for photography, a temperature sensor, and slightly better battery capacity.
Does the Pixel 8 Pro support wireless charging?
Yes, the Pixel 8 Pro supports fast wireless charging and reverse wireless charging through its Battery Share feature.
How long will the Pixel 8 Pro receive updates?
Google has committed to providing seven years of software and security updates, making it one of the longest-supported Android phones on the market.
Is the Pixel 8 Pro good for gaming?
Yes, the Tensor G3 chip and 12GB RAM ensure smooth performance in most modern mobile games. The high refresh rate display enhances visual experience, although it’s not specifically designed as a gaming phone.
Does the Pixel 8 Pro have expandable storage?
No, the Pixel 8 Pro does not support microSD cards. Users must choose between internal storage options ranging from 128GB to 1TB.
Is the camera better than on the iPhone or Samsung Galaxy?
The Pixel 8 Pro’s camera system excels in computational photography, especially in low light and dynamic scenes. While subjective preferences vary, it competes favorably with the latest iPhone and Galaxy models.
Can the Pixel 8 Pro be used with other smart home devices?
Yes, it integrates seamlessly with Google Home and other smart devices in the ecosystem, allowing for voice control, automation, and device monitoring.
Is the Pixel 8 Pro waterproof?
The phone is rated IP68, meaning it is resistant to dust and can withstand submersion in up to 1.5 meters of water for up to 30 minutes.
